Urban agriculture gives distinct possibilities to bridge varied communities together. In enhancement, it provides chances for wellness care providers to engage with their patients. Therefore, making each area garden a center that is reflective of the community.


The power used to transport food is decreased when metropolitan agriculture can give cities with in your area grown food. Pirog found that standard, non-local, food distribution system used 4 to 17 times extra gas and emitted 5 to 17 times more carbon dioxide than the regional and local transport. In a study by Marc Xuereb and Region of Waterloo Public Health And Wellness, it was approximated that switching over to locally-grown food can save transport-related emissions equivalent to nearly 50,000 metric loads of CO2, or the equivalent of taking 16,191 automobiles off the road - balcony and patio garden design.

The reduction in ozone and various other particle issue can benefit human health and wellness. Minimizing these particulates and ozone gases might decrease death rates in urban areas along with increase the health and wellness of those residing in cities. A 2011 short article located that a roof consisting of 2000 m2 of uncut grass has the possible to remove up to 4000 kg of particle matter which one square meter of eco-friendly roof is adequate to counter the annual particle issue exhausts of a cars and truck. They are likewise accountable to build up standing water and "grey water", which can be unsafe to public health, specifically left stagnant for extended periods. The implementation of city agriculture in these uninhabited whole lots can be a cost-efficient method for eliminating these chemicals. At the same time called Phytoremediation, plants and the associated microbes are selected for their chemical capability to degrade, soak up, convert to an inert kind, and eliminate contaminants from the soil.


Mercury and lead), inorganic compounds (e.g. Arsenic and Uranium), and organic compounds (e.g. petroleum and chlorinated compounds like PBCs) (garden care). Phytoremeditation is both an environmentally-friendly, cost-effective and energy-efficient measure to reduce pollution. Phytoremediation only costs about $5$40 per load of soil being decontaminated. Implementation of this process also reduces the amount of dirt that have to be gotten rid of in a contaminated materials land fill.

Various other techniques of remediation typically disrupt the soil and compel the chemicals consisted of within it into the air or water. Plants can be used as a method to get rid of chemicals and additionally to hold the soil and avoid erosion of infected soil lowering the spread of contaminants and the risk presented by these whole lots.


Making use of well-studied plants is crucial since there has actually currently been substantial bodies of work to test them in numerous problems, so actions can be confirmed with certainty. Such plants are also important since they are genetically the same as crops rather than natural variations of the very same types. Generally city soil has had the topsoil removed and has brought about soil with reduced oygenation, porosity, and drain.

Examples of the detriment of constant sound on human beings to include: "listening to disability, hypertension and heart disease, nuisance, rest disruption, and decreased institution efficiency." Since many roof coverings or vacant great deals contain hard flat surface areas that reflect acoustic waves as opposed to absorbing them, adding plants that can take in these waves has the possible to lead to a huge decrease in noise air pollution

Urban agriculture is connected with boosted intake of vegetables and fruits which decreases look at these guys danger for illness and can be an affordable method to give citizens with quality, fresh produce in metropolitan setups. Create from city yards can be viewed to be more flavorful and desirable than shop bought produce which may also bring about a larger approval and greater consumption.


1). Garden-based education can likewise yield nutritional benefits in kids. An Idaho research study reported a favorable organization in between school gardens and raised consumption of fruit, vegetables, vitamin A, vitamin C and fiber among sixth . Gathering vegetables and fruits starts the chemical process of nutrient degradation which is particularly harmful to water soluble vitamins such as ascorbic acid and thiamin.


Gathering fruit and vegetables from one's very own area yard reduces on storage space times significantly. Urban agriculture also offers top quality nourishment for low-income homes. Studies show that every $1 purchased a community garden yields $6 worth of veggies if labor is not considered a consider investment. Several city gardens decrease the strain on food banks and various other emergency food suppliers by contributing shares of their harvest and offering fresh produce in locations that otherwise might be food deserts.
